Webinar: CLTs creating neighbourly spaces

Publication date: 29 June 2022

Organisation: Community Land Trust Network

CLTs are all about communities taking control of shaping the future of their areas. CLTs can transform the relationships between people and their places as well as people and their neighbours.

This CLT Network webinar is about the practical steps CLTs can take to create neighbourly places, reduce loneliness and increase interaction between neighbours. Kath Scanlon, Distinguished Policy Fellow at the London School of Economics and Political Science, discusses her academic research commissioned by Government on community led housing and loneliness. Nicholas Boys Smith, the Director of Create Streets and CLT Network trustee, along with Robert Kwolek of the Create Streets team, discuss how the design of CLT, cohousing and other community led schemes can foster neighbourly connections.
